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team arrives on-site to assess the extent of the damage and develop a customized plan to extract water, dry, and dehumidify your property. We use specialized equipment, such as truck-mounted extractors and dehumidifiers, to ensure efficient water removal and drying. Our team works closely with you to understand your specific needs and develop a plan that meets your business goals.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We use advanced equipment to extract water from your property, including wet/dry vacuums, submersible pumps, and truck-mounted extractors. Our team works quickly and efficiently to remove as much water as possible, reducing the risk of further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We use specialized equipment, such as dehumidifiers and air movers, to dry and dehumidify your property.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and ensuring your property is safe for occupancy.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

We use spec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to sanitize and disinfect your property, ensuring it’s safe for occupancy and use.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Certification

Our team conducts a final inspection to ensure your property has been fully restored to its former state. We provide certification and documentation to confirm the work has been completed to our high standards.

Commercial Water Extraction Cost in Mays Chapel, MD

The cost of commercial water extraction services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Mays Chapel, MD. Our team provides free estimates and works closely with you to develop a customized plan that meets your business goals and bud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Final Inspection and Certification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
